How to fill out facility evaluation report

How to fill out a facility evaluation report:
01
Begin by gathering all necessary information and documents related to the facility being evaluated. This may include blueprints, maintenance records, inspection reports, and any relevant permits or certifications.
02
Start by providing a clear and concise overview of the facility being evaluated. Include details such as its purpose, size, location, and any unique features or challenges.
03
Conduct a thorough inspection of the facility, paying attention to areas such as the structure, systems (electrical, plumbing, HVAC), safety features, and overall cleanliness. Take detailed notes and photographs to support your findings.
04
Evaluate the facility's compliance with relevant regulations, codes, and standards. This may involve cross-referencing your findings with industry-specific guidelines or legal requirements.
05
Assess the facility's maintenance practices and procedures. Document any areas of concern, such as overdue repairs, inadequate equipment servicing, or lack of preventative maintenance measures.
06
Review and analyze any reported incidents or accidents that have occurred within the facility. Identify trends or patterns that may indicate safety or security risks.
07
Consider the facility's environmental impact, including energy efficiency, waste management practices, and any environmentally friendly initiatives in place.
08
Summarize your findings and observations in a structured and logical manner. Use clear and concise language, providing specific examples and supporting evidence where necessary.
09
Make recommendations for improvements or corrective actions based on your evaluation. Prioritize these recommendations based on their severity and potential impact on the facility and its occupants.
Who needs a facility evaluation report:
01
Facility managers: A facility evaluation report is essential for facility managers as it helps them identify areas of improvement, prioritize maintenance tasks, and ensure compliance with regulations.
02
Property owners: Owners of commercial or residential properties can benefit from a facility evaluation report as it provides an objective assessment of the property's condition and highlights potential areas of concern.
03
Government agencies: Facility evaluation reports are often required by government agencies to ensure public safety and compliance with regulations. These reports help in identifying facilities that may pose risks to the community or require corrective actions.
04
Insurance companies: Insurance companies may request a facility evaluation report as part of their underwriting process. This report helps them assess the risks associated with insuring the facility and determine the appropriate coverage and premiums.

What is facility evaluation report?
Facility evaluation report is a document that assesses the condition and performance of a facility, usually focusing on safety, compliance, and overall functionality.
Who is required to file facility evaluation report?
Facility owners or managers are typically required to file facility evaluation reports.
How to fill out facility evaluation report?
Facility evaluation reports are usually filled out by conducting inspections, gathering data, and documenting findings in a standardized format.
What is the purpose of facility evaluation report?
The purpose of a facility evaluation report is to identify any issues or deficiencies within a facility and create a plan for improvement or maintenance.
What information must be reported on facility evaluation report?
Information such as facility condition, safety measures, compliance with regulations, and maintenance schedules are typically reported on a facility evaluation report.
